Summary of last week:
Paul exposed the comprehensiveness of man's depravity: no one is righteous
He then described the fruit of man's depravity: words and deeds are evil
Finally he stated the cause of man's depravity: there is no fear of God before their eyes.
Paul has backed all sinful mankind, Jew and Gentile alike, into the totally dark and 
seemingly inescapable corner of God's wrath ((1:18-3:20)
This situation presents a dilemma for both God and man.
1. From God's perspective, sin demands the full expression of His wrath and punishment.
Yet, God loves man and desires reconciliation
2. From man's perspective, sin eliminates the possibility of a right standing before God.
Yet, man also longs to be reconciled to God
There are only two ways to be right with God:
1. Through human achievement -- living a perfect life without sin
2. Through divine achievement -- trusting wholly on Christ' sinless perfection.
Having presented us with a seemingly hopeless situation, Paul now begins to open the 
window of divine grace that lets in the glorious light of salvation through the 
righteousness that God Himself has provided in His Son, Jesus Christ.
